The Kootenai County Board of Commissioners voted Aug. 26 to award a contract to Apollo Mechanical Contractors for HVAC upgrades at the Kootenai County Jail in a motion approved during the board’s business meeting.

Director Vohler, who presented the project, told commissioners the county received a single bid from Apollo Mechanical Contractors for $1,884,000. He said the county had previously set aside $1,433,000 for construction, creating a shortfall that staff are working to address.
